Google Chrome is out in the wild as of a few minutes ago and I just finished installing it on my parallels Windows XP "box", and got to say it performs cool enough and its flashing speed is quite welcomed.
My first impressions, lets say after my 5 minute walk I did around it, is that the browser executes really fast and stable under normal use, a couple of times got unresponsive while switching tabs, but nothing you painful enough.
From download to launch it took me around 45 seconds, and the way it configures the browser at start couldn't been better: it recognizes my default settings from the computer and add them to the browser's options.
There is still a lot to cover with this browser, but given that a lot of people will be talking about it generally elsewhere in the days to come, let's cut the chase and let's start talking Rich Internet Applications on Chrome.
Here are some of my first experiences...
The status on RIA
Now, first thing I do as RIA fanatic that I am? I want to give Google Chrome a test run around the 3 main technologies for Rich App's out there, Flash, Silverlight and Ajax.
Flash
Since, along the Webcast they showcased YouTube working happily in Chrome, I knew what to expect, although I also found out that there has been people not that lucky.
For me? I didn't have to install nothing and the site just worked, out of what I had already installed.
Here is the proof (click to enlarge)
Silverlight
After a successful run with Adobe's tech, I went towards Silverlight.net to try one or 2 of the applications been showcased there and see the results, and they where various:
- Depending on the way developers created their pages hosting the Silverlight application,
- if the developers followed Microsoft's UX Best Practices for Silverlight, the site will tell you that your browser is not compatible, but...
- if the check is not done then browser will try to instantiate the plug-in and run it.
Now here is the catch,
- Depending on the complexity of the application, the execution is going to be painfully slow (wishing that the developer had followed Microsoft's recommendations) and will eventually drain your experience with the browser until you will have to kill it manually... so much for that talking of the multi process execution.
On and all, Silverlight should run flawlessly just a Flash did given that the rendering engine is the same as in Safari - Google is using Webkit as its rendering platform. Although I will the point of the doubt to Microsoft as there could be something in the way Chrome manages the plug-ins for which they didn't account, and yes! Silverlight is still in Beta.
Anyhow, here is how Silverlight looks on Google Chrome (click to enlarge)
AJAX
Now this is probably the instant winner of them all, as the browser itself was tuned to make AJAX-based applications lightning fast when executing.
I tested Chrome of several Google, Microsoft and some other essential Web 2.0 applications that I used, and they all executed flawlessly.
What's to come
I'm sure we are all welcoming Google's approach to the Web, this, as Sergey told the press, is for sure not an OS killer for the Web as many has dared to write, but a good platform to developers to run Web applications in top of.
They see this not as a war on browsers, even though it is indeed, but as a way to raise the bar for the industry as a whole, and as such they invite others to take what they did and get what they feel might be worth and change what is up for improvement... at the end this is a community effort.
In the words of my friend Ryan Stewart
This is a big day for RIA developers because Google started from scratch. They’re building a train that will actually be able to run on the high speed tracks of the Internet. We’ve been pushing and pushing and pushing for a long time, but the browsers just haven’t been able to keep up with demands. Google Chrome should be a big leap forward.
This past 3 weeks will go on into history as the 3 weeks that defined the future of Web 3.0, Mozilla, Microsoft and now Google are teaming up on their own to proof their own version of the future, and as I wrote yesterday, it's is a exiting one and is shapes as the foundation of the commodity of the Web and the renascence of the collaboration of services and a always-on presence of our memories, information and stories... the digital draw of ourselves
Happy testing everyone!
Update: Google just released a new build (1251) updated to improve interoperability with Silverlight and Flash. Check out the info here.
8 comments:
Do not spam this blog. Google and Yahoo DO NOT follow comment links!! If you post an unrelated link advertising a company or service, you agree to a $25,000 USD advertising fee which will be due immediately upon posting your ad under the terms and conditions of advertising on this blog. For a copy of the terms and conditions, contact the blog author.